"Overall a great race" (about: 2012)

4-5 previous marathons | 1 Bryan/College Station Marathon
COURSE: 5  ORGANIZATION: 4  FANS: 5


The course was really nice, and wound through a lot of sites in a rather small area. There were tons of spectators and signs all over the course to encourage us. From a 10 year old kid with a drum kit on a street corner at mile 2, to A&M student organizations, to churches there were tons of groups out cheering and some very creative signs as well. It supports a great cause too. The only down side was the somewhat disorganzied post-race celebrations. I walked right by t-shirts without realizing it and had to go back, and the line was so long for food that we just went to a restaurant. But overall this was a great race, and only in its second year when I ran it. I expect it to get better every year, although it is already a very good race! It was unusually warm and they ordered extra water/gatorade so no one ran out. It is also penguin-friendly (slow-runners). With the warm weather and the advisement to slow down, they extended the course time limit to allow for that.

"Ausgezeichnet!" (about: 2012)

1 previous marathon | 1 Bryan/College Station Marathon
COURSE: 5  ORGANIZATION: 5  FANS: 5


As a first time runner, I had no idea what to expect, but Chris and all the volunteers made it all look so easy. Questions were answered virtually before they could be asked! The whole community was supportive, as even drivers stopped at intersections blew their horns and waved while cheering us on. Support stations were well positioned, with plenty of hands passing out water and Gatorade. The only issue was running out of toilet paper at the port-a-johns along the route and well, that just means I need to run faster next year!
This race was definately worth the ten hour drive to get there. It was an exceptionally positive experience and I encourage other noobs to cut their racing teeth on this one. See you at the start!
